توضیحات

Rita Mae Brown weaves a captivating narrative filled with humor and warmth, bringing to life a world where animals play an integral role alongside their human counterparts. The story unfolds through the eyes of an endearing cast of four-legged friends, whose antics not only entertain but also provide profound insights into the human experience. As the plot thickens, readers are whisked away into a delightful exploration of friendship, loyalty, and the unbreakable bond between humans and their pets.

The charming rural setting serves as a backdrop for a drama that unfolds with unexpected twists and turns. Brown's keen observations of nature and the dynamics of the community invite readers to reflect on their own relationships and the beauty of life's simple moments. Each character, whether human or animal, is meticulously crafted, ensuring a connection that resonates long after the final page is turned.

Throughout the tale, laughter and wit punctuate poignant moments, creating a balance that highlights the intricacies of both animal and human behavior. As the narrative unfolds, the blend of light-hearted fun with deeper themes encourages readers to contemplate their perceptions of love and loyalty in a rapidly changing world.

Ultimately, this enchanting story is a celebration of the joy that pets bring into our lives, reminding readers of the lessons learned from our furry companions and the timeless bonds that unite us all. Through Brown's masterful storytelling, the reader is left with an indelible impression of the joy, complexity, and beauty of both human and animal relationships.
